Jeremy Allaire, CEO of Goldman Sachs-backed startup Circle, believes that the major economies should launch a common regulation on cryptocurrencies. Tom Wilson reports it on Reuters. “Ultimately there needs to be normalization at the G20 level of critical crypto-related regulatory matters,” Allaire said.
The Paris-based Financial Action Task Force (FATF) said that jurisdictions around the world should authorize or regulate cryptocurrency trade to prevent money laundering and terrorist financing. It is a significant step towards international standards.
